Training to be Provided

Level 2 Customer Service Practitioner apprenticeship standard
Level 1/2 Functional Skills in maths and English (if required)

This apprenticeship is delivered through a combination of Work Based Assessment and day/block release.  The programme will culminate in an End Point Assessment, where all the skills and knowledge gained on the apprenticeship will be formally tested.

Vacancy Detail

We are seeking a motivated and enthusiastic Customer Service Apprentice to join our dynamic team at Burton & South Derbyshire College. This is an exciting opportunity for someone looking to start their career in a professional, supportive, and student-focused environment. The successful candidate will gain hands-on experience in a variety of customer service functions while working towards a City & Guilds Level 2 Customer Service qualification.
• Act as the first point of contact for students, staff, and visitors at the college Innovations reception.
• Answer telephone and email enquiries promptly and efficiently, directing queries to the appropriate departments.
• Support the delivery of excellent customer service across the college.
• Maintain accurate records and update databases as required.

• Assist with the creation and scheduling of engaging content for the department’s social media platforms.
• Carry out daily cleaning and tidying tasks in the reception area and other communal spaces to ensure a welcoming environment.
• Report any maintenance or health and safety issues promptly.
• Attend all required training sessions and workshops as part of the City & Guilds Level 2 Customer Service Practitioner apprenticeship.
• Complete coursework and assessments on time with the support of your line manager and training provider.
